Legacy & Influence
Vikas Anand was a prolific character actor in Hindi cinema, primarily active from the late 1970s through the 1990s. While not a leading star, he carved a significant niche as a dependable supporting player, often appearing in pivotal roles that added depth and narrative texture to the films. His career trajectory reflects the ecosystem of mainstream Indian cinema during that era, where versatile character actors were essential in grounding stories and complementing the central protagonists. Anand's filmography, though not extensively documented in terms of lead roles, shows a consistent presence in a variety of genres, from dramas to family entertainers. His work in films like 'Kaun Jeeta Kaun Haara' (1988) and the earlier 'Nakhuda' (1981) demonstrates his ability to adapt to different directorial visions and ensemble casts.
